Elease Baylor Moore passed away peacefully at Pruitt Health, Moncks Corner, South Carolina on Wednesday, January 31, 2024. She fought courageously and never gave up. Elease was the eldest child of Reverend and Mrs. G. L. Baylor, born on March 19, 1930 in Moncks Corner, South Carolina. She was predeceased by her parents, husband Arthur Moore, siblings Geraldine Baylor Major and William "Duby" Baylor.

Elease attended Mather Academy Boarding School and graduated from Steelton High School, Steelton, Pennsylvania. After attending Morris College in Sumter, South Carolina, she returned home and taught several years in Cross, South Carolina. Being the adventurous person, she relocated to New York City and later to Steelton, Pennsylvania. It was there where she studied with the Jehovah's Witnesses and was baptized in July 1967 in Allentown, Pennsylvania. Upon her retirement, she returned home to Moncks Corner to enjoy family, and became a devoted member of the Congregation of the Kingdom Hall of Moncks Corner. She was a faithful regular auxiliary pioneer. She enjoyed field service, looked excitedly to yearly assemblies and rarely missed weekly meetings until her illness confined her to the nursing home. During this time, she became more resolute in her faith and belief in Jehovah.

Elease was a lovely and compassionate "big sister" and aunt. She lived a long, wonderful and fruitful life. She had a diverse range of interests and a vibrant personality. She was an avid sports fan and would "awe" you with her favorite athlete's statistics. She was always prepared for a debate.
